Scope overview
The Government of Madagascar seeks an Executive Director for the Madagascar-Canada Chamber of Commerce and Cooperation (CanCham) through funding from the International Development Association. The selected candidate will ensure institutional and operational management of CanCham in accordance with the association's action plan.
Responsibilities include developing biennial plans, executing administrative decisions, and managing activity projects.
